Cherry Studio é um cliente de assistente de IA para desktop que suporta vários modelos de linguagem grandes, compatível com sistemas Windows, Mac e Linux.
Apresentação Detalhada do Projeto Cherry Studio
Visão Geral do Projeto
Cherry Studio é um cliente de assistente de IA para desktop poderoso, que suporta vários provedores de modelos de linguagem grandes (LLM), compatível com sistemas Windows, Mac e Linux. O projeto visa fornecer aos usuários uma plataforma unificada para acessar e gerenciar diferentes serviços de IA, melhorando a eficiência no trabalho e no aprendizado.
Principais Características
🌐 Suporte Diversificado a Provedores de LLM
- ☁️ Serviços de Nuvem LLM Convencionais: Suporta os principais provedores como OpenAI, Gemini, Anthropic, etc.
- 🔗 Integração de Serviços de IA Online: Integra serviços de IA online como Claude, Peplexity, Poe, etc.
- 💻 Suporte a Modelos Locais: Compatível com ambientes de execução de modelos locais como Ollama, LM Studio, etc.
🤖 Assistente de IA e Funcionalidade de Diálogo
- 📚 Mais de 300 Assistentes de IA Pré-configurados: Oferece uma rica variedade de modelos de assistentes predefinidos.
- 🤖 Criação de Assistentes Personalizados: Permite aos usuários criar assistentes de IA personalizados.
- 💬 Diálogo Simultâneo com Vários Modelos: Permite a comparação de diálogos com vários modelos de IA simultaneamente.
📄 Processamento de Documentos e Dados
- 📄 Suporte a Arquivos em Vários Formatos: Processa texto, imagens, documentos do Office, PDF e outros formatos.
- ☁️ Gerenciamento e Backup de Arquivos WebDAV: Oferece funcionalidade de gerenciamento de arquivos na nuvem.
- 📊 Visualização de Gráficos Mermaid: Suporta a renderização de gráficos e fluxogramas.
- 💻 Destaque de Sintaxe de Código: Oferece exibição e edição de código.
🛠️ Integração de Ferramentas Úteis
- 🔍 Funcionalidade de Pesquisa Global: Encontre rapidamente conversas e conteúdo históricos.
- 📝 Sistema de Gerenciamento de Tópicos: Organize e gerencie tópicos de conversas.
- 🔤 Tradução Impulsionada por IA: Funcionalidade de tradução inteligente integrada.
- 🎯 Arrastar e Soltar para Ordenar: Experiência de operação de interface intuitiva.
- 🔌 Suporte a Miniaplicativos: Expande módulos de funcionalidade.
- ⚙️ Servidor MCP (Protocolo de Contexto do Modelo): Suporta o protocolo de contexto do modelo.
🎨 Experiência do Usuário Aprimorada
- 🖥️ Suporte Multiplataforma: Compatível com Windows, Mac e Linux.
- 📦 Pronto para Usar: Não requer configuração complexa do ambiente.
- 🎨 Temas Claros e Escuros e Janelas Transparentes: Diversas opções de interface.
- 📝 Renderização Completa de Markdown: Suporta exibição de rich text.
- 🤲 Compartilhamento Conveniente de Conteúdo: Compartilhe facilmente o conteúdo das conversas.
- ⚡ Funcionalidade de Janela Pop-up Rápida: Suporta leitura da área de transferência, perguntas rápidas, explicação, tradução, resumo, etc.
Características Técnicas
Funcionalidades Avançadas
- Comparação de respostas de múltiplos modelos
- Suporte para login SSO usando provedores de serviço
- Todos os modelos suportam funcionalidade de rede
- Suporte completo para renderização Markdown
- Destaque de sintaxe de código
Funcionalidades Futuras
- Funcionalidade de plugins (JavaScript)
- Extensão de navegador (destaque de texto para tradução, resumo, adicionar à base de conhecimento)
- Clientes iOS e Android
- Funcionalidade de notas de IA
- Entrada e saída de voz (chamadas de IA)
- Suporte de backup de dados com conteúdo de backup personalizável
Ecossistema de Temas
Cherry Studio possui um rico ecossistema de temas:
- Galeria de Temas: https://cherrycss.com
- Tema Aero: https://github.com/hakadao/CherryStudio-Aero
- Tema PaperMaterial: https://github.com/rainoffallingstar/CherryStudio-PaperMaterial
- Estilo Dinâmico Claude: https://github.com/bjl101501/CherryStudio-Claudestyle-dynamic
- Tema Maple Neon: https://github.com/BoningtonChen/CherryStudio_themes
Links do Projeto
- Repositório GitHub: https://github.com/CherryHQ/cherry-studio
- Documentação de Desenvolvimento: Consulte a documentação de desenvolvimento no repositório.
- Guia de Contribuição: Consulte o Guia de Contribuição para mais detalhes.
Resumo
Cherry Studio é um cliente de desktop de IA abrangente e amigável, que oferece um ambiente de trabalho de IA eficiente para os usuários, integrando vários serviços de IA e ferramentas úteis. Seu suporte multiplataforma, ricas opções de personalização e ecossistema de comunidade ativo o tornam uma excelente escolha para aplicativos de assistente de IA para desktop.